Dog sculpture at Glen Lake Park based off a happy hunting hound

Sadie the dog was not as old as the concrete art looks almost 20 years later

A photo of a dog sculpture at Glen Lake Park circulated social media this week and had some people questioning the origins of the public art.

At almost 20 years old, the concrete design has faded and looks a little worse for wear to the point where the dog almost appears emaciated, as some people suggested online.

The sculpture was made in the likeness of a hound named Sadie, who has since died. While the warm brown paint has faded and grime has settled in making her look a little mangy, she was a lively hunting dog at the time.

Her owner, local developer Cliff Curtis, fondly recalled how Sadie hunted cougars with him for all of her 11 years.

She was a cross between a treeing walker and bluetick hound, had a B次元官网网址渃old noseB次元官网网址 Curtis said, meaning sheB次元官网网址檇 pick up old cougar tracks, versus a B次元官网网址渉ot noseB次元官网网址 dog that would only react to very fresh scent.

Which kind of nose is better for hunting?

B次元官网网址淚t depends on how long you want to run for,B次元官网网址 Curtis grinned. He doesnB次元官网网址檛 hunt anymore, but said just seeing SadieB次元官网网址檚 statue brought it all back.

B次元官网网址淚f I could still keep up with the hounds over the hill, IB次元官网网址檇 be out there right now,B次元官网网址 he said.

The sculpture, commissioned by the city of Langford back around 2004, was originally placed on the sidewalk outside of EvedarB次元官网网址檚 Bistro on Peatt Road south of Goldstream Avenue when the building was being constructed. EvedarB次元官网网址檚 has since closed and a later tenant wanted to expand the patio, so the sculpture was moved to the dog park at Glen Lake Park last year.

SadieB次元官网网址檚 sculpture is tied to a post that Curtis said was meant to look like a dog waiting for its owner.

Even though the artist rendered her a little skinny B次元官网网址 the shape of ribs are visible, and her skin appears loose on her frame B次元官网网址 she looks lifelike. During the interview at the park another dog excitedly approached concrete Sadie, apparently expecting to find a playmate.
